The ride home was long, the next day. No one talked except for the occasional attempt to make conversation, never prevailing though...

Kaoru turned and looked out the window to see a few snow flakes stuck to the glass. She laughed and looked across the seats at Kenshin. He smiled and she looked back outside, but his eyes still lingered.

"Kaoru-dono.I-"

He was cut off suddenly by Yahiko jumping to the window to see the snow. Kaoru shook her head and looked back at the window

'I think I'm happy to be going home...' She smiled to herself, 'the dojo will need to be cleaned...ahh, but that's what Yahiko is here for..'

Sano ran off the train first, while being chased by an angry Yahiko, who was yelling something about 'chan'. Megumi shook her head and walked after them. Kenshin went down the steps and held his hand out to a grateful Kaoru, who was about to fall, but instead land gently on his chest. She smiled and blushed while he was smiling his big rurouni smile with crimson across his nose.

@---

Kaoru didn't waste time putting Yahiko to work when they got home. Although he complained to be too tired or too hungry, she made him do it anyway, threatening no dinner if he didn't. So off he went grumbling 'busu'...

Kenshin watched and just smiled, 'Yahiko needs to get his eyes checked..nothing is busu abut my Kaoru-dono...Oro! Sessha no baka, she's not 'your' Kaoru-dono...' He knocked his head into his palm and sighed

"Kenshin? Are you ok?"

Kenshin looked up to see Kaoru with a curious face

"Hai, sessha just forgot...the laundry needs to be done that it does"

"Alright.." She answered shrugging her shoulders and going off to her room. She started to clean up but looked outside to see the clouds from the train ride had followed them to the dojo. Snow was just beginnings to fall, leaving a white powder on the dojo grounds. She went outside and stood there watching the snow fall with a wondrous expression.

Kenshin stood up from the wash basin and looked up at the sky. He smiled slightly, remembering Hiko telling him about snow in the winter making sake taste so good..But then lost all traces of that smile remembering something else....something that involved her death....

Tomoe...

He shook his head, trying to rid himself of a few demons and noticed Kaoru standing by the porch. She had snow lacing her head, ponytail whipping around wildly and her kimono had blown slightly open in the wind. He smiled again and caught her sapphire eyes

"Need some help putting away the laundry Kenshin? It's starting to snow and if you don't hurry, it might freeze" she giggled. He shook his head yes immediately and she began to fold some of the sheets with a smile as Kenshin washed the rest of the clothes hurriedly. Kaoru absently began to hum a nameless tune and Kenshin's smile got wider. The snow continued to fall, but dissolved when it touched the earth

"There!" Kaoru exclaimed when they were done, "We should put these away"

"That we should" Kenshin smiled following her with the basket

"Yahiko! Get your butt in here for dinner!!" Kaoru called, but there was no answer, "Yahiko!!"

"Oi, Jou-chan, you should shut-up..." Sano lazily said while heading for the gate

"Sanosuke where's Yahiko?"

"Went to the Akabecko...I forgot to tell ya'"

"Oh..and you're going...?"

"To the clinic...." He turned and Kaoru raised an eyebrow, "Ur..the fox needs.some help.That's all"

"Yare yare" she laughed

"So that leaves you all alone with Kenshin, now don't it?" It was his turn to laugh. Kaoru froze for a minute and Sano started walking away before she started yelling at him

"Sanosuke!" She yelled, but he was already gone, "I swear..."

"What's the matter Kaoru-dono?" she turned suddenly and saw Kenshin standing by the shoji with a smile. She shook her head to his question, "You should come in the winds are picking up...you might get a cold"

"Hai.." She followed him into the table and sat down. They began to eat quietly with an unusual silence

"We should get some extra blankets Kaoru-dono, it will be a cold night that it will" Kenshin said trying to start a conversation

"I guess so.." She answered with a sudden sneeze

"Bless you..Are you feeling well?"

"I think I might just have a small cold. It's that time of year you know"

"Hai..You should rest though, or you might get a worse cold" (A/N: Why did no one say that to me? And now I'm missing cross-country...darn you cold..)

After an enjoyable dinner, Kaoru went to room, sneezing a bit more

"Oh dear..." She said to herself, "I always get sick this time of year..." She put her clothes away and started to brush her hair in the mirror when there was a quite knock at the door

She turned around, "Come in"

The shoji slid open and Kenshin stood there with a tray of tea, "Sessha thought you might enjoy some tea, since it's so cold out"

"Hai, arigato" She smiled and he placed it on the floor near her futon. He turned to leave, "Kenshin...?" He stopped and looked back at her, "Would you like some as well? I mean...it's cold in your room to" She smiled and shifted a bit

"Hai, Kaoru-dono, sessha would enjoy that very much that I would"

"Sessha will do it Kaoru-dono..It's fine, really. You stay and rest"

Kaoru stood by the gate with the tofu bucket and a pleading look on her face while Kenshin stood, arms crossed against his chest, looking determined

"But I feel so useless! It's only a short walk! I can manage!" she said, "Besides it's usually packed down there and you hate crowds"

"But you should stay and rest because you're sick! Sessha doesn't mind the crowds that much"

This went on for a while, both of them to stubborn to back down. Finally, after about twenty minutes, they both decided to go but Kenshin made Kaoru to wear a warm shawl. They headed out, Kaoru walking behind Kenshin happy that she could get out of the house, and Kenshin still upset that she wouldn't stay home.

It was a short chore, and soon they were walking home. Kaoru had a tickle in her throat, causing her to cough sparingly but never anymore then that. The winds started to pick up and snow began to dust the earth again, for the last snow had all melted already. Kaoru coughed again and Kenshin looked back briefly. She smiled and coughed once more. Kenshin stopped and Kaoru tried to say something but only coughed more, and more. She leaned over slightly; the coughing was now making her dizzy. She tried to tell Kenshin she'd be all right, but couldn't. This fit of coughing caused her to sink lower to the ground, and feel even more light-headed. The next thing she knew, Kenshin had picked her up and was knocking on someone's door

Kaoru couldn't tell exactly what happened next but she had felt someone put a cup to her lips, and she drank the liquid, which was apparently water. She took a couple more sips, in an attempt to stop the coughing and it was working. She held her head in her hands until she could see straight, that's when she started to hear voices as well

(A/N: I swear that happened to me in church, I felt like I was about to die or at least throw up....but there was no cute red-headed rurouni there...it'd be scary if there was...)

"Kaoru-dono? Kaoru-dono?" She heard Kenshin's voice and looked up. She saw him, with that worried expression on his face and felt guilty. She looked around and saw that they were in a stranger's house

"Are you alright young woman?" the owner of the house asked. She looked at him; he had long black hair and hazel eyes.

"I think so..gomen, sir.." she answered holding her head again

"No trouble." He answered with a smile and turned to Kenshin, "And you sir, are you alright? You look completely white!" the man said with a laugh

"Hai, arigato for helping Kaoru-dono"

"No trouble, no trouble." He said laughing, "But you should know better then to take your woman outside, sick like that in weather like this, my boy."

Kenshin laughed a little, "She was to stubborn to listen"

"Kenshin!" she said playfully, "you're the stubborn one"

"Maa, maa" He laughed holding out his hand to help her up. "Arigato again sir"

"Hai, arigato..I would love to repay your kindness by inviting you over to eat at my home" Kaoru said bowing

"No, I couldn't. I didn't do anything"

"I insist"

"And I decline" He smiled

"Well, if you ever change your mind, we live at the Kamiya dojo" she bowed again, "Farwell"

The man watched them go, Kaoru playfully nudging Kenshin for calling her stubborn. "The Kamiya dojo? Then that must be-" Kenshin looked over at her laughing and the man stopped dead

"Hittokari Battousai"
